The Palos Verdes housing market continues to burn bright for sellers, but there are signs of a slight shift in the air. I’ve noticed more price reductions and a growing number of days on the market for more than a few properties. These are early indicators of a change in the market.

Maybe the pent-up housing demand the Pandemic unleashed is beginning to wane, or perhaps buyers decided to step away from the market for a breather after numerous failed attempts to purchase a property in the hot market of months past. Either way, buyer fatigue plays a role in the number of offers submitted as we enter the dog days of summer 2021.

Sellers, don’t worry, you have not missed the market, but it’s always adapting to supply and demand. It is now a different market and requires adjustments. Preparing and pricing your property is more important than ever. Presenting your property for its market debut is its chance to shine, and you know what they say about first impressions! Most buyers will not grant it a second look; they don’t have the time. The first impression will be lasting.

What’s a seller to do? Buyers have come to expect a model home appearance unless the property is marketed as a fixer. Staging is not cheap and is less optional than in the past, but its return on investment is well worth the upfront cost. I’ve had clients paint the interior, install new flooring and stage the entire home with successful results. This is especially true for luxury properties. On the other hand, a mini-facelift of exterior and interior is often enough for most homes outside the high-end category. There are no blanket rules as each property is unique, as are the improvements needed to achieve the highest market value. Whether your property needs a top to bottom makeover or an easy-breezy once-and-done decluttering, it’s advisable to consult professionals who are in the business of helping their clients achieve the highest and best value for properties.
